It is a good classic screw up, with blame for everyone!

1) ACCESS programmer builds desktop app on his own that looks good for
his immediate needs.
2) Management sees the app and wants to deploy it all over the
company. Hey, why design anything new when we have it already?
3) ACCESS programmer claims it will deploy and and management believes
him.
4) It does not scale, it does not interface with mainframe apps,
external apps, etc. It has no documentation, etc.
5) ACCESS programmer now has a career being the only guy who can keep
the sinking boat up. Never mind how many times a week it has to be re-
booted or how much data is lost.
6) Neither the programmer nor management will scream for help and ask
for a budget. Management would look stupid; programmer would lose his
job and power
